FLUE GAS DESULFURIZATION
FGD Semi-Dry
Our Semi- dry circulating fluidized bed scrubbers is mostly used in single power units upto 200MW capacity
including
Waste to Energy Plants.
Absorption of SO2 is effected by a dry absorbent containing lime (CaO) or dry hydrated lime (Ca(OH)2).
Water is added to
the absorbent in a humidifier prior to its introduction into the flue gas.
A unique feature of our technology is that all the recycled absorbent is wetted in the humidifier,
which optimizes the
utilization of the recycled absorbent.
